## Authentication

Welcome aboard! The Gatewren proctoring queue won't accept any job submissions without a valid service token — everything from session-start events to flag reviews goes through the auth gateway first. Don't try to hit the queue workers directly; they drop unauthenticated traffic silently, which is confusing the first time. For local development against the Pinemoor staging cluster, stick the following key in your env file.

API key for hadup-kahof: vxb2-7s

Ticket: Slimmed image breaks runtime on Pellarc build agents.

Repro steps:
1. Build the hollowed image with the strip-layers profile enabled.
2. Push to the staging registry and deploy to the canary pool.
3. Container exits with a missing shared-library error within ten seconds.

Expected: parity with the full image. Actual: crash loop. Suspect the trim step removes the resolver libs. To pull the failing image from the staging registry, authenticate with the token below.

session JWT of tawip-kajog = eyJhbGciOiJIUzI1NiIsInR5cCI6IkpXVCJ9.eyJzdWIiOiI2dKYGGIn0.afsnASii

Ticket: SplitScope assignment service returning stale variant allocations. Users enrolled in the "checkout-copy" experiment are intermittently reassigned between variants on page reload, which corrupts exposure logs. Support reports roughly a dozen complaints since Tuesday. Workaround: advise affected customers that display inconsistencies do not impact billing. Engineering suspects a cache eviction race in the bucketing layer; fix is in review. When escalating, include the affected experiment key and the trace token shown below.

build token for tajeg-bajep: htk14_409ba9df6b8acb

Finance Review Summary — Lumera Plus Tier

The finance team reviewed first-quarter performance of the new Lumera Plus subscription tier. Uptake reached 9% of the active base, slightly ahead of model. Churn on the base tier rose marginally; support costs were within tolerance. Billing reconciliation is clean. Recommendation: hold pricing through year-end. The strategic intent behind the tier is noted below.

management briefing: The renewal with Ulaathix Group closes at $2 million a year, 15 percent below the last contract. Project Oliwyn slips by two quarters because of the audit delay.